Synthetic marijuana, alcohol and anger land man in hospital, say Clearwater police

CLEARWATER — A man was high on synthetic marijuana and under the influence of alcohol when he punched out a window Saturday and severely cut himself, according to police.

Joseph Cashman, 32, had been drinking with a friend Saturday afternoon and smoking Spice, an herbal product similar to marijuana, Clearwater police said.

Then he became angry.

Police said he began breaking and throwing objects around his mobile home in the Capri Mobile Home Park at 24195 U.S. 19 N around 6 p.m. But they also said that Cashman's anger was directed "at nobody in particular."

At some point, according to police, Cashman punched out a window on the front door of the home, cutting his right arm as it went through the glass.

Cashman lost a lot of blood, but the injury was not considered life threatening, officials said. He was taken to Bayfront Medical Center.

A spokeswoman said it was unclear if Cashman would face charges.
